Join Boys & Girls Clubs of the Greater Chippewa Valley for the first-ever TogetherTuesday on Tuesday, June 23, 2026. This all-day community impact event invites residents, visitors, families, businesses, and Chamber members to do something meaningful for their community—big or small.
TogetherTuesday is not a traditional sit-down event or ticketed fundraiser. It is a simple, powerful call to action: volunteer, help a neighbor, organize a food drive, pick up trash at a park, share a kind word, or find another way to give back. Every act of generosity helps create a ripple effect across Black River Falls, Jackson County, and the greater region.
For local businesses and community members, TogetherTuesday is a great opportunity to show support for youth, families, neighborhoods, and the organizations that help build stronger communities. Whether you participate as an individual, family, workplace, school group, or local organization, this day is about coming together to make a positive impact.
